Overview of the VQ35 Engine
Developed as part of Nissan's VQ engine family, the VQ35 engine is a 3.5-liter V6 powerplant that has gathered a credibility for its equilibrium of efficiency and performance. Introduced in the early 2000s, this engine has actually been utilized in various Nissan and Infiniti designs, including the Murano, Altima, and 350Z. Its style integrates a light weight aluminum alloy block and DOHC (Dual Overhead Camshaft) configuration, which contribute to its compact and lightweight nature.
The VQ35 engine features a 60-degree V-angle and makes use of variable valve timing modern technology, improving both power distribution and gas efficiency. With a maximum outcome normally around 280 horsepower and 270 lb-ft of torque, it gives adequate performance for a mid-sized SUV. The engine is also understood for its smooth procedure and relatively low noise degrees, making it suitable for family-oriented cars like the Murano.

Typical Issues
While the VQ35 engine is commemorated for its overall Dependability, it is not without its share of typical issues that owners might experience. One constant concern involves this contact form the engine's oil intake. Lots of VQ35 owners report excessive oil burning, which can result in reduced oil levels and prospective engine damages otherwise attended to promptly.

Although the VQ35 is equipped with a timing chain rather than a belt, which normally requires less upkeep, some owners have experienced chain stretch and linked rattling sounds, particularly in older designs. This can lead to serious engine damages otherwise identified early
In addition, the engine may struggle with coolant leakages, specifically at the consumption manifold. Such leaks can cause overheating and succeeding engine failing otherwise taken care of.
